Characteristics of Modern European Villas

Modern villa design in Europe emphasizes clean lines, open floor plans, and a seamless connection between indoor and outdoor living. These homes often feature glass walls, spacious terraces, infinity pools, and landscaped gardens that enhance natural beauty while maximizing comfort.

Architects in Europe focus on combining local materials with modern construction techniques — using stone, wood, glass, and steel to achieve both warmth and sophistication. The designs also highlight energy efficiency, natural ventilation, and sustainable building practices, ensuring each villa is as functional as it is visually stunning.

Whether you’re inspired by the sleek white villas of Greece, the chic minimalism of Scandinavian homes, or the coastal elegance of Italian and Spanish designs, European villas capture a wide range of styles and lifestyles.

The Role of Technology and Sustainability

Modern European villa design is deeply influenced by smart technology and eco-conscious living. Automated lighting, heating systems, and solar energy integration have become standard features. Many new villas are designed with sustainability at their core — featuring green roofs, rainwater harvesting, and recycled materials to reduce environmental impact.
